I know of some people who have suffered from painful periods all their lives only to find out later that they have endometriosis, a condition where the tissue that normally lines the uterus grows outside of it.


Several reasons for the acute pain an endometriosis sufferer feels are in this link

http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Endometriosis#Cause_of_pain.


Having sex may cause pain, as when you climax your uterus contracts and this action may cause a sufferer to feel pain.
